vlookup嵌套match函数为什么报错?

VLOOKUP函数在Excel中用于垂直查找数据。它基于定位查找值,在选定范围中查找匹配的引用数据。VLOOKUP函数的公式格式为:=VLOOKUP(查找值,查找范围,返回列序号,精确匹配)在使用VLOOKUP时,可能会遇到#N/A错误。这通常表示无法找到匹配的查找值。可能的原因是查找值不在查找范围中,或者查找值不在查找范围的第...
vlookup嵌套match函数为什么报错?
VLOOKUP函数在Excel中用于垂直查找数据。它基于定位查找值,在选定范围中查找匹配的引用数据。VLOOKUP函数的公式格式为:=VLOOKUP(查找值,查找范围,返回列序号,精确匹配)

在使用VLOOKUP时,可能会遇到#N/A错误。这通常表示无法找到匹配的查找值。可能的原因是查找值不在查找范围中,或者查找值不在查找范围的第一列中。解决方法是确保查找值在引用范围内,并且位于第一列。

如果查找值与原始表中的数据格式不匹配,也可以通过格式调整使其统一,以避免出现错误。

有时,即使公式正确,但查找值在原始表中可能不存在。此时,可以将VLOOKUP函数与IFNA函数嵌套使用,将找不到对应信息的结果显示为空值。

另一个常见问题是公式范围未锁定,导致向下填充时查询范围改变。解决方法是在公式中锁定引用范围,使用F4键将行和列锁定。

了解如何正确使用VLOOKUP函数并解决相关问题对于提高Excel技能至关重要。除了文字描述,还可以通过观看视频教程获得更直观的学习体验。视频教程通常包含具体案例和使用流程演示,有助于更全面地掌握VLOOKUP函数的用法。同时,探索Excel中的其他应用技巧也是提高工作效率的有效方式。

对于寻求更深入学习的用户,推荐访问“小乐”的主页区(视频部),那里有更多关于Excel的实用技巧和教程,期待与您再次相遇。2024-08-24
mengvlog 阅读 7 次 更新于 2025-07-19 23:53:48 我来答关注问题0
  • VLOOKUP嵌套MATCH函数报错的原因可能有以下几点:MATCH函数返回错误值:MATCH函数本身错误:如果MATCH函数无法在其指定的范围内找到匹配项,它会返回错误值#N/A。当VLOOKUP函数尝试使用这个错误值作为列索引时,会导致VLOOKUP函数报错。范围或查找值不正确:MATCH函数的查找值或范围可能不正确,导致无法找到匹配项...

  •  翡希信息咨询 MATCH函数-某值在某列(行)的位置以及与INDEX/VLOOKUP/OFFSET函数的嵌套使用

    公式:=VLOOKUP)功能:首先使用MATCH函数在A1:G1区域中查找B19的位置,确定要返回的列号。然后使用VLOOKUP函数在A2:G16区域中查找A20,并返回对应列的值。MATCH与OFFSET函数的嵌套使用:公式:=OFFSET,7)功能:首先使用MATCH函数在A2:A15区域中查找A20的位置,确定要移动的行数。然后使用OFFSET函数从A1开...

  •  文暄生活科普 MATCH函数-某值在某列(行)的位置以及与INDEX/VLOOKUP/OFFSET函数的嵌套使用

    1、MATCH函数:用于查找特定值在给定区域内确切位置 查找值:包括数字、文本和逻辑值 单元格区域:值所在范围 匹配方式:1-小于匹配;0-精确匹配;-1-大于匹配 2、MATCH与INDEX嵌套使用 =INDEX(D2:D15,MATCH(A20,A2:A15,0))MATCH定位单元格位置 INDEX返回指定位置值 3、MATCH与VLOOKUP嵌套使用 =VLOOKUP(...

  • VLOOKUP函数在Excel中用于垂直查找数据。它基于定位查找值,在选定范围中查找匹配的引用数据。VLOOKUP函数的公式格式为:=VLOOKUP(查找值,查找范围,返回列序号,精确匹配)在使用VLOOKUP时,可能会遇到#N/A错误。这通常表示无法找到匹配的查找值。可能的原因是查找值不在查找范围中,或者查找值不在查找范围的第...

  •  阿暄生活 vlookup与match并用

    作为VLOOKUP函数的第3个参数。若存在多个字段名需一次性查找匹配,可使用混合引用,公式为=VLOOKUP($G2,$A:$E,MATCH(H$1,$A$1:$E$1,0),0)。实际应用:在价格表中求不同型号产品在不同地区的价格,将MATCH函数嵌套在VLOOKUP函数中,能自动确定地区所在列,快速准确地查找所需价格数据。

檬味博客在线解答立即免费咨询

报错相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部